Watch Mariah Carey And Her Twins Sing "All I Want For Christmas" In Adorable Video

Mariah Carey/Instagram

When your mother is one of the best vocalists in the world, it's safe to say that you will grow up surrounded by her music at all times.

For seven-year-old Moroccan and Monroe, Mariah Carey's twins, they not only get to listen to their mother iconic songs, they have been lucky enough to inherit her talent.

The pair have apparently been learning how to sing background vocals for their mom's songs, and they're already nailing it.

In an adorable video posted by Mariah this week, the twins proved just how much their practice is paying off as they sang along to Mariah's hit holiday tune "All I Want For Christmas Is You."

"Roc & Roe have been practicing the background vocals to 'All I Want For Christmas Is You,'" Mariah wrote in the caption. "We're gonna take this one step at a time "” we're very excited about it! It's our first video doing this! It's festive, Cmon!!"

The family showed off their Christmas spirit with their outfits. The kids rocked their matching Santa hats while the "Queen of Christmas," wore a bright red scarf.

For some people, this may be the first time that they're hearing Roc and Roe sing, but Mariah has previously given her fans a sneak peek of her children's talent.

Last year, she brought her daughter on stage during one of her concerts to help her sing "Always Be My Baby."

Just like their mother, the twins are destined for Hollywood. Mariah revealed on Jimmy Kimmel Live! that she already recorded  a song with Roc and Roe, and is just waiting for their father Nick Cannon's approval before it is released.

"They're definitely talented," she said at the time.

In a separate interview, their father also said that the twins "definitely have the bug," and may have a future in the entertainment industry.

"My kids, especially Moroccan and Monroe, they're hams," Nick told E! News. "They love attention. They love performing. My son is fascinated with cameras and directing and making little movies."
